About Bonnie Neltner

Bonnie Neltner is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Cancer Research and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, having authored 14 papers that have together received 714 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pregnancy and preeclampsia studies (3 papers), Prenatal Screening and Diagnostics (3 papers), Aortic Disease and Treatment Approaches (2 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(2 papers), Protein Kinase Regulation and GTPase Signaling (2 papers), Cardiovascular, Neuropeptides, and Oxidative Stress Research (1 paper), Cardiovascular Disease and Adiposity (1 paper) and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(433 citations), Physiology (200 citations) and Surgery (262 citations). Bonnie Neltner has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Neal L. Weintraub, Andra L. Blomkalns, Lynn L. Stoll, Gerene M. Denning, Tapan K. Chatterjee, Eric W. Dickson, Gila Idelman, Florence Rothenberg, Allan Harrelson and Steven M. Rudich.
